Public records show 145, Frampton Road, Swansea to be an early-century freehold house with 1,148 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 438 m2 plot.
In this area, houses of this size normally have 4 bedrooms with a garden.
145, Frampton Road, Swansea has an estimated sale value of £219,663 and an estimated rental value of £1,241 per month, assuming reasonable condition and based on the information available.
Frampton Road, Gorseinon, Swansea, SA4 lies within the SA4 postal district.
145, Frampton Road, Swansea has a single entry in the Land Registry from February 2010 and a single entry in the EPC database dated April 2009.

145, Frampton Road, Swansea has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 20 Apr 2009.
The property is connected to mains gas and has partial double glazing.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
145, Frampton Road, Swansea last changed hands on 25th February 2010, selling for £117,500. The transaction was logged as a freehold house by HM Land Registry.
That is its only recorded sale since 1995.
